Course Details

• News Organization Resilience: An Overview – Understanding the importance of resilience in news organizations, key factors in building resilience, and the role of a future-focused approach. • Change Management in News Organizations – Strategies for managing change, fostering a culture of adaptability, and overcoming resistance. • Future-Proofing News Content & Distribution – Leveraging data analytics, innovative storytelling techniques, and multi-platform distribution strategies. • Innovation and Technology in News Organizations – Exploring emerging technologies, AI, and data-driven journalism to enhance news organization's performance. • Financial Sustainability for News Organizations – Developing revenue models, managing costs, and creating financial resilience in news organizations. • Leadership and Talent Management in News Organizations – Nurturing future leaders, building diverse teams, and fostering a resilient organizational culture. • Navigating Disinformation and Building Trust – Addressing the challenges of misinformation, maintaining credibility, and strengthening audience trust. • Strategic Planning for News Organizations – Developing strategic plans, setting goals, and measuring success in a rapidly changing environment. • Cybersecurity for News Organizations – Implementing cybersecurity measures, protecting sensitive information, and preparing for potential threats.

Career Path

In the ever-evolving landscape of news organizations, resilience is the key to success. The **Executive Development Programme in News Organization Resilience** focuses on equipping professionals with future-focused skills and expertise. This section highlights the job market trends in this domain through a 3D pie chart that displays the percentage of professionals in various roles. The primary roles represented in the chart include: 1. **Data Scientist**: With the rise of data-driven journalism, these professionals are essential in news organizations to analyze and visualize complex data sets. 2. **Journalist**: Despite the changing landscape, journalists remain at the core of news organizations, responsible for gathering, writing, and reporting the news. 3. **Business Development Manager**: As news organizations seek to diversify revenue streams, business development managers play a crucial role in securing partnerships and sponsorships. 4. **Product Manager**: These professionals oversee the development and management of news products, ensuring they meet user needs and contribute to organizational goals. 5. **Software Engineer**: News organizations rely on software engineers to build and maintain the technology infrastructure that supports their digital operations. 6. **User Experience Designer**: With a focus on user-centered design, these professionals ensure that news products are accessible, intuitive, and engaging for diverse audiences. 7. **Marketing Manager**: Marketing managers promote news products and services, driving user engagement and retention through targeted campaigns and strategies. These roles showcase the diverse skill sets and expertise required for news organizations to thrive in the digital age.
